The Ilara-Mokin, Ondo State-born billionaire has perfected his plans to hand over the reins of the company to his son, Kunle, who is presently the Managing Director of Toyota Nigeria and one of the company’s most trusted hands.
Chief Ade-Ojo made the disclosure during the recent Toyota Awards and Customers Night where he highlighted his achievements and the reason to pave the way for someone younger to continue sailing the affairs of the company.
The auto-magnate will join the octogenarian’s club in June and from all indications, the 80th birthday will be a grand affair to celebrate his age and his accomplishment.
The man, who pilots the affair of the Elizade Group of Companies, is an achiever that leads by example and deserves the accolades as one of the pioneers of auto business in Nigeria.
